1. The Chemistry of Cleaning: Choosing the Right Products

The first rule of how to maintain your Hollywood smile long term starts in your bathroom cabinet. Many patients mistakenly use abrasive whitening toothpastes to keep their veneers bright. This is a critical error.

  • Avoid Abrasive Pastes: Most “whitening” toothpastes contain silica or baking soda designed to scrub surface stains off natural enamel. These can create microscopic scratches on the polished glaze of your porcelain or zirconium, causing them to lose their luster and actually attract stains over time.
  • Use Non-Abrasive Gels: Switch to a non-abrasive fluoride gel. Look for products that are specifically labeled for cosmetic restorations.
  • The Soft Brush Mandate: Always use a soft-bristled toothbrush. Medium or hard bristles can cause gum recession over time, exposing the “margin” (the junction where the restoration meets the tooth), which is the most vulnerable area for decay.

2. Advanced Interdental Care: Beyond Traditional Flossing

Because a Hollywood smile often involves multiple veneers or crowns placed side-by-side, the “contact points” between the teeth are critical areas for maintenance.

  • Water Flossers (WaterPik): We highly recommend incorporating a water flosser into your routine. It uses pressurized water to flush out bacteria from under the gum line and between restorations without the risk of “snagging” a margin that manual floss might have.
  • Non-Waxed Floss: If you prefer manual flossing, use high-quality, non-waxed tape. Be gentle—do not “snap” the floss up into the gums, as this can irritate the tissue surrounding your new restorations.

3. Protecting Against Mechanical Stress (Bruxism)

If you are wondering how to maintain your Hollywood smile long term, you must address the hidden enemy: teeth grinding.

  • The Night Guard Insurance: Even if you don’t think you grind your teeth, the stress of modern life often leads to “sleep bruxism.” The force of a human jaw can exert up to 200 pounds of pressure. While porcelain is strong, it is a glass-ceramic that can chip under these shearing forces.
  • Custom Fit: At Hayat Laviva Clinic, we provide a custom-fit night guard for our smile makeover patients. Wearing this every night is the single most effective way to prevent fractures and de-bonding over a 15-year period.

4. Dietary Awareness: The “Stain and Strain” Balance

Porcelain and zirconium are non-porous, meaning they don’t stain like natural enamel. However, the resin cement used to bond them can absorb pigment, and the natural teeth behind them certainly can.

  • Mind the “Hard” Foods: Avoid biting directly into very hard objects like ice, raw carrots, or hard candy with your front veneers. Always cut hard fruits (like apples) into smaller pieces and chew with your back molars.
  • The “Rinse” Protocol: If you drink coffee, red wine, or highly acidic juices, rinse your mouth with plain water immediately afterward. This prevents pigments from settling around the edges of the restorations.

5. Professional Maintenance: The 6-Month Polish

Standard dental cleanings are different for Hollywood smiles. When visiting a local dentist for a check-up, you must inform the hygienist that you have veneers or crowns.

  • No Prophy-Jets: Traditional air-polishing tools (Prophy-Jets) can be too aggressive for the glaze of a veneer.
  • Specialized Scaling: Hygienists should use plastic or titanium scalars rather than traditional stainless steel to avoid scratching the restoration.
  • Early Detection: A professional can see “micro-leakage” or gum recession months before you feel it, allowing for minor adjustments that prevent the need for a full replacement.

6. Gum Health: Framing the Masterpiece

A Hollywood smile is only as beautiful as the gums that frame it. If your gums recede due to gingivitis, the dark root of the natural tooth or the edge of the restoration will become visible.

  • Antibacterial Rinses: Use an alcohol-free antibacterial mouthwash to keep the “gingival collar” (the gum around the tooth) tight and healthy.
  • Vitamin C: Ensure your diet is rich in Vitamin C to support collagen production in your gum tissues.

8. Realistic Medical Guidance: Dealing with Repairs

Even with perfect care, life happens. If you notice a small chip or a veneer feels “loose,” do not wait.

  1. Do Not Glue It: Never attempt to use over-the-counter glue to reattach a restoration. This can damage the natural tooth and make a professional re-bonding impossible.
  2. Save the Piece: If a veneer pops off cleanly, keep it in a small container of milk or saline and see a dentist immediately. Often, it can be re-bonded without needing a new fabrication.

❓ FAQ: How to Maintain Your Hollywood Smile Long Term

1. Can I use a whitening kit on my Hollywood smile?

No. Teeth whitening gels only work on natural enamel. They will not change the color of your veneers or crowns. If your restorations look dull, they need a professional polish, not a whitening kit.

2. Is it okay to use an electric toothbrush?

Yes, but only if it has a “pressure sensor.” Aggressive brushing with an electric toothbrush can cause gum recession. Use the “Sensitive” setting for the best results.

3. How often should I replace my night guard?

A high-quality night guard should be replaced every 1–2 years, or sooner if you notice you have bitten through the material.

4. Can I smoke with a Hollywood smile?

While porcelain doesn’t stain as easily as natural teeth, tobacco smoke can stain the bonding resin at the edges and cause severe gum disease. For long-term success, we strongly recommend quitting.

5. What should I do if my gums bleed when I floss?

Bleeding is a sign of gingivitis (inflammation). Increase your water flossing and use a salt-water rinse for a few days. If it persists, see a dentist, as gum health is vital to the stability of your smile.

6. Do I still need to see a dentist every 6 months?

Absolutely. Even though your front teeth look perfect, your back teeth and the foundations of your restorations need regular professional monitoring to prevent underlying issues.

7. How long will a Hollywood smile last if I follow these tips?

With meticulous care, premium E-max veneers or Zirconium crowns can last 15 to 25 years, making it one of the most durable investments in cosmetic medicine.
